Sobre a relação com a industria discográfica
“Our understanding of radio’s ability - or, as more commonly stated, its inability - to encourage musical innovation, is based largely on the disjunction between the needs of radio and the needs of the music industry. Take the record sales charts. Each week, on average, between one- and two-hundred singles are released in the UK. To reach number one, a single would currently have to sell on average some 125,000 copies in a week. Exposure on radio is a crucial prerequisite of sales success on this scale” (Hendy 225)
